P26.13-B disaster fund unreleased as of end-August
THE GOVERNMENT had yet to release P26.13 billion in disaster-risk funds as of end-August, with the largest portion intended for rehabilitation and reconstruction assistance to local government units (LGUs), latest budget data showed. The unreleased amount represented 65.1% of the P40.15-billion National Disaster Risk Reduction and Management Fund (NDRRMF), which includes continuing appropriations from 2025 […]
